Africa’s Early History
5,000 BC E. The Egyptian Civilization developed along the Nile River
3,000 BC B. The Bantu migrated out of Nigeria Many African languages today are based on Bantu
800 BC G. The Kush Kingdom developed in Nubia South of Egypt Traded with Egyptians Wealthy kingdom that traded their gold and iron ore Nile’s rough waters provided the Kush Kingdom with protection

300s AD A. Axum/Aksum Modern Day Ethiopia Christianity
600s C. Arab Muslims conquered some parts of Africa
800s F. Ghana Kingdom was established in West Africa
1000 I. Arab and African ways blend to create the Swahili culture
Late 1000s H. Mali Kingdom replaced Ghana
1400s D. Great Zimbabwe arose in Southeastern Africa Songhai developed in West Africa
